Momo Botan Lotus
 
Originally I wanted a Momo Botan, ordered a tuber, killed it. So I went to
the nursery towards the end of season last year and got what claimed to be
a Double Rose lotus. Now that it is blooming profusely it looks like a Momo
Botan. The interesting thing regarding the flowers, there is no seed pod?
Anyone familiar with either of these two varieties? ~ jan

Momo Botan Lotus
 
Hmmm , I have no idea why there is no seed head on either
the Momo Botan or Double Rose lotus. I've had both and had
seed heads. I have no answer.
Nurseries do get lotuses mixed up. What I
thought was a Momo Botan was actually a Mrs Perry D. Slocum!
Imagine my surprise when I sat up all night long waiting for the
Momo Botan to bloom and out came the MPDS! grin
That was my first year with lotus and first year of a Developing Love
Affair.
